Output 84e2d4b914cc7bc89ce9d4dec45c040aa1e92ad28f13f12cb2da2c9e44242438:0

value
1094243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21a50b455a4af5f71e78839a56d8106d542da407 OP_EQUAL
address
34kuwLLUJuEVfjLpnz7Rc5ed76WYEAr9ge
transaction
84e2d4b914cc7bc89ce9d4dec45c040aa1e92ad28f13f12cb2da2c9e44242438